Common Problems with Windows and Doors
Windows and doors can experience a series of problems with time. Knowing these common problems can help property owners take prompt action, boosting both the longevity and effectiveness of their components.
Normal Issues EncounteredDrafts: Poor insulation can enable cold air in and warm air out, causing increased energy expenses.Trouble in Operation: Windows and doors might become stuck or difficult to open due to swelling from humidity or other factors.Broken Seals: Double-glazed windows can develop broken seals that compromise insulation.Squeaky Hinges: Doors frequently suffer from squeaks due to damaged hinges or absence of lubrication.Cracked Glass: External aspects such as hail or flying particles can result in cracked or broken glass panes.Decomposing Frames: Wooden frames can rot due to extended direct exposure to wetness.Misalignment: Doors might become misaligned, causing gaps that permit pests or wetness to enter.Condensation: Moisture between glass panes shows a failed seal, impacting insulation and clarity.Problem TypeSignsPossible CausesDraftsFeel cold air around windows/doorsPoor insulation or used weather removingProblem in OperationSticking or tough to openSwelling from humidity or dirt accumulationBroken SealsCondensation in between glass panesFailures in adhesive or sealantSqueaky HingesSound when opening/closing doorsDamaged hinges or absence of lubricationCracked GlassNoticeable fractures or shatteringHail or effect damageDecaying FramesFlaking paint, soft woodLong exposure to moistureMisalignmentGaps or unequal closingSettling of your homeCondensationWetness caught between panesStopped working sealsValue of Timely Repairs

DIY vs. Professional Help
Do It Yourself Repair Techniques:
Weatherstripping: If drafts are an issue, property owners can simply replace weatherstripping.Lube Hinges: Regular lubrication can get rid of squeaks and improve the function of windows and doors.Glass Replacement Kits: For split glass, lots of hardware stores offer DIY glass replacement sets.Re-sealing: A homeowner can re-seal glass on low-e windows to enhance insulation.
Professional Repair Services: For complicated issues such as frame rot or broken seals, it is recommended to engage an expert. They can supply:
Expert assessments to figure out underlying concerns.Appropriate repairs, which might need specific abilities and tools.Assurances for their work, using peace of mind.Common Repair TechniquesFrame Replacement: In cases of serious rot or damage, replacing a frame may be essential.Glass Replacement: Replacing just the glass in a multi-pane window can prove more cost-effective than changing the whole window.Sill Repair: Repairing or changing the sill can assist fix concerns of rot and avoid water damage.Weather Tightening: This consists of replacing weather stripping and repairing gaps to enhance insulation.Costs Involved
Comprehending the expenses connected with doors and window repairs can assist homeowners budget effectively. The following table outlines typical repair costs:
Repair TypeEstimated Cost RangeWeatherstripping₤ 5 - ₤ 20 per windowLubrication of Hinges₤ 10 - ₤ 30Glass Replacement₤ 100 - ₤ 500 per paneFrame Replacement₤ 200 - ₤ 1000 per windowProfessional Repair Service₤ 75 - ₤ 150 per hour
Keep in mind: Costs can differ based upon location, the complexity of the repair, and the materials used.
Preventative Maintenance Tips
To increase the lifespan of windows and doors, regular maintenance is vital. Here are some proactive actions homeowners can take:
Inspect Regularly: Look for signs of wear, damage, or drafts a minimum of two times a year.Tidy Glass and Frames: Keeping doors and windows tidy prevents buildup of dirt that can lead to wear and tear.Conduct Routine Lubrication: Regularly oil hinges to ensure smooth operation.Assess Seals: Inspect and change weather condition stripping and seals as needed.Look for Rot: Look for indications of rot, especially in wooden frames, and address issues early.Frequently asked questionsWhat are indications that I need to replace my windows?Considerable drafts or air leaksVisible condensation in between glass panesBreaking or decomposing framesTrouble opening or closing windowsCan I repair windows myself?
Little repairs, such as replacing weather removing, lubing hinges, and changing broken glass panes, can often be done by property owners. However, for significant structural concerns, professional aid is recommended.
How typically should I carry out maintenance on my windows and doors?
At minimum, examine your windows and doors twice a year, preferably in the spring and fall. Regular maintenance can avoid more significant problems.
